Staff Analysis of the Legislation
|
House Bill 981
Chair's Name: Vance Smith
Committee: Transportation
House Sponsor: Mark Butler
Current law regarding the weight and loads of vehicles limits concrete hauling provisions to situations where the concrete is being hauled to customer in the same or adjoining county. HB 981 removes the adjoining county limitation.

Chairman Smith’s opinion of this legislation:
Under current law concrete trucks may only go through adjacent counties but at times it is necessary to pass through other counties in order to make their deliveries. This legislation puts the concrete industry on equal footing with similar industries in Georgia. |
